A heavy, rounded sans with compact proportions and softly squared curves. Strokes are consistently thick with minimal modulation, producing dense counters and a strong, blocky silhouette. Terminals are blunt and slightly softened rather than sharp, and many curves feel subtly irregular, giving the rhythm a bouncy, hand-cut impression. Uppercase forms are broad and stable, while lowercase shapes are sturdy and simplified with large, dark joins; numerals match the same chunky, rounded construction for a unified texture in text.

Best suited for large-scale display work where bold, friendly forms need to read quickly: headlines, posters, storefront or event signage, playful branding, and packaging. It can also work for short bursts of copy such as callouts, labels, and social graphics where a dense, high-impact texture is desirable.

The overall tone is upbeat and approachable, with a retro display energy that feels playful rather than formal. Its buoyant shapes and hefty weight create an attention-grabbing voice suited to cheerful, informal messaging.

The design appears intended to deliver maximum visual impact with warm, rounded geometry and a slightly quirky rhythm, balancing clarity with a fun, informal personality for branding and display typography.

In paragraph settings the type builds a very dark, even color, with tight-looking interior spaces that emphasize impact over delicacy. Round letters (like O/C/G) read as slightly squarish-oval, reinforcing a sturdy, poster-friendly character.
